Brain ringing

What is brain tinnitus?

Brain tinnitus refers to the perception of various types of sounds in the brain without external auditory stimuli, commonly resembling cicada chirping, roaring, buzzing, electric currents, insect sounds, train noises, or others.

What causes brain tinnitus?

There are numerous causes of brain tinnitus, which can be broadly categorized into organic and functional types:

The former refers to symptoms caused by conditions such as anemia, hypertension, hypotension, cerebrovascular diseases, heart diseases, ear disorders, or intracranial space-occupying lesions, often accompanied by other manifestations.

The latter refers to brain tinnitus symptoms related to fatigue, excessive mental or visual strain, sleep disorders, anxiety, depression, or neurasthenia.

Who is commonly affected by brain tinnitus?

It can occur in all age groups but is more prevalent among middle-aged and elderly individuals.

What are the main symptoms of brain tinnitus?

Brain tinnitus involves perceiving various sounds in the brain without external stimuli, such as cicada chirping, roaring, buzzing, insect sounds, train noises, or others, with varying pitch levels. Symptoms are often persistent but may also be intermittent, typically more noticeable in quiet environments, such as at night when preparing to rest, and may sometimes disrupt sleep.

Brain tinnitus may coexist with ear tinnitus and, depending on the cause, may be accompanied by other symptoms like episodic dizziness, fatigue, or chest tightness.

How is brain tinnitus diagnosed?

The diagnosis is primarily based on symptom descriptions, with further clinical screening for underlying causes, such as blood tests to rule out anemia, blood pressure monitoring to exclude hypertension or hypotension, brain and cerebrovascular imaging to detect intracranial abnormalities, and, if necessary, ear or cardiac examinations.

How is brain tinnitus treated?

Treatment mainly targets the underlying cause. For brain tinnitus due to anemia, blood pressure issues, or cerebrovascular diseases, the focus is on correcting anemia, controlling blood pressure, or treating cerebrovascular conditions.

For functional-related brain tinnitus, lifestyle adjustments are key, including improving sleep patterns and quality, regulating emotions, increasing physical activity, avoiding excessive mental or visual strain, and reducing electronic device usage. Medications like flunarizine capsules may help relieve vascular spasms, while some traditional Chinese medicines, acupuncture, or physical therapy may also provide adjunctive benefits.

What is the prognosis for brain tinnitus?

The prognosis largely depends on the underlying cause, with most cases having a favorable outcome.

How can brain tinnitus be prevented?

Brain tinnitus is closely related to lifestyle. Maintaining regular routines, a positive mood, good sleep quality, avoiding excessive mental or visual strain, exercising regularly, adopting healthy dietary habits, and quitting smoking or limiting alcohol can help prevent functional-related brain tinnitus and may also reduce the risk of some organic causes.
